/// <summary> /// 是否相容的周期 /// </summary> /// <param name="current">当前周期</param> /// <param name="target">目标周期</param> /// <returns></returns> public static string Compatible(this RegisterRule target, RegisterRule current) { switch (current.LifeStyle) { /*单例可以注入到任何实例中,其构造只能是单例对象*/ case ComponentLifeStyle.Singleton: { return(string.Empty); } /*短暂只能注入到短暂,其构造可接受任何实例对象*/ case ComponentLifeStyle.Transient: { if (target.LifeStyle != ComponentLifeStyle.Transient) { return(string.Format("构建当前对象{0}为{1},期望对象{2}为短暂,不能相容", target.ServiceType.FullName, target.LifeStyle == ComponentLifeStyle.Scoped ? "作用域" : "单例", current.ServiceType.FullName)); } return(string.Empty); } /*作用域其构造不能接受短暂,可接受有作用域和单例*/ case ComponentLifeStyle.Scoped: { if (target.LifeStyle == ComponentLifeStyle.Singleton) { return(string.Format("构建当前对象{0}为单例,期望对象{1}为作用域,不能相容", target.ServiceType.FullName, current.ServiceType.FullName)); } return(string.Empty); } } return(string.Empty); }
